Around 90,000 people joined various rallies across the country on Bonifacio Day, the Philippine National Police (PNP) said Sunday.
As of 5 p.m., the PNP reported that 87 protest activities had ended, while 32 others were still ongoing. A total of 55,975 individuals joined the completed gatherings, and another 35,890 participated in those still underway. Metro Manila had the largest turnout with around 16,000 participants.
